Output d3ddf9108f34ccd13c4fc71e39a79ff3eb7ba494e8425dbfe85651e05691f5ea:48

value
16194
script pubkey
OP_0 OP_PUSHBYTES_20 a85a8b2265d6e795d2ae62b99550efb363d94c5d
address
bc1q4pdgkgn96mnet54wv2ue2580kd3ajnzak6xwrr
transaction
d3ddf9108f34ccd13c4fc71e39a79ff3eb7ba494e8425dbfe85651e05691f5ea
spent
true